  4. Will Apple Payments Resurrect Google Wallet? Google’s near-field communications (NFC) based Google Wallet launched with enormous fanfare in 2011. Then it fizzled. Now it could ironically be revived by competitor Apple as the latter prepares to offer its own iPhone-based mobile payments system. A number of media outlets have reported Apple deals with credit card issuers American Express, Master Card and Visa in […]

EU Taking Harder Look At $19B Facebook-WhatsApp Deal European regulators have reportedly sent an unusual “second wave” of questions to a range of companies as part of its antitrust review of the pending Facebook acquisition of WhatsApp. The Wall Street Journal reports the questionnaire is “extremely detailed” and nearly 70 pages long. Facebook asked the EU for the antitrust review to avoid going through the process in individual […]

  9. Disappearing Act: LinkedIn Lays Off InMaps Network Visualization Tool One of the slicker connection features that LinkedIn offered has been quietly discontinued. InMaps was a tool from LinkedIn that allowed users to better visualize their connections that they’ve made on the service. As of this week, InMaps will be retired as the following message is present on the main InMaps page: InMaps allowed uses […]
